Developer Experience•
April 7, 2024
•22 min
Webpack: Optimizing Bundles for Modern Web Applications
Webpack is a powerful module bundler that transforms and optimizes your code for production. This article provides an extensive guide to configuring Webpack, leveraging loaders and plugins, and implementing performance optimizations to ensure faster load times and a smoother user experience.
RK
Rajesh Kumar
Full-Stack Architect
Technologies Used
Webpack
Summary
This in-depth article explores how Webpack can be configured to optimize your codebase. Learn about advanced configuration techniques, plugin integrations, and best practices to enhance your application's performance and maintainability.
Key Points
- Core concepts of module bundling
- Configuring loaders and plugins
- Code splitting and lazy loading
- Optimizing assets for production
- Debugging and performance tuning
Code Examples
Basic Webpack Configuration Example
module.exports = {
entry: './src/index.js',
output: {
filename: 'bundle.js',
path: __dirname + '/dist',
},
module: {
rules: [
{
test: /\.js$/,
exclude: /node_modules/,
use: 'babel-loader'
}
]
}
};
References
Related Topics
ViteModern WebCI/CD